Paperless-ngx Paperless ngx - failed to initialize logging driver: database is locked

aliofredi

Benutzer
Mitglied seit
09. Apr 2017
Beiträge
15
Punkte für Reaktionen
0
Punkte
1
Hilfe, ich kann meinen Container von Paperless ngx nicht mehr starten und brauche dringend Hilfe zur Reparatur (ich habe in Paperless tausende Dokumente drin und kann unmöglich alles neu einpflegen...)

Paperless ngx wurde nach der Methode von Marius Hosting auf meiner Synology DS918+ installiert und lief bisher problemlos ... bis jetzt. Ich bin Neuling bei Docker und dringend auf eine detaillierte Anleitung angewiesen, wie ich den Container wieder zum Laufen bringen kann.

Im Internet / Google habe ich folgende Anleitung gefunden, die aber bei mir nicht funktioniert hat.
https://techoverflow.net/2021/03/23...initialize-logging-driver-database-is-locked/
(Ich habe vom container "PaperlessNGX" versucht ein Duplikat zu erstellen und unter "PaperlessNGX-20230621" zu starten (siehe Portainer Screenshot) aber leider erfolglos.)

Im Protokoll finde ich eine Fehlermeldung "Error: Error -2 connecting to redis:6369. Name or service not known" ggf. liegt es daran.

Bin für jede detaillierte Hilfe dankbar um nicht komplett neu installieren und vor allem die Dateien neu einpflegen zu müssen.
Danke vorab für Eure Hilfe.
 

Anhänge

  • PaperlessNGX-20230621.txt
    90,4 KB · Aufrufe: 6
  • Portainer Screenshot 2023-06-21 161158.jpg
    Portainer Screenshot 2023-06-21 161158.jpg
    50,5 KB · Aufrufe: 16

Monacum

Benutzer
Sehr erfahren
Maintainer
Mitglied seit
03. Jan 2022
Beiträge
2.211
Punkte für Reaktionen
1.034
Punkte
224
Erste Frage: hast du ein Back-up?

Zweite Frage: was hast du an den Einstellungen verändert, bevor der Fehler aufgetreten ist? Der fehlerhafte Redis-Container scheint das Problem zu sein. Gab es Einstellungen an der Firewall in der letzten Zeit?

Und was ist das für ein Container, bei dem „exited“ steht?
 
Zuletzt bearbeitet:

aliofredi

Benutzer
Mitglied seit
09. Apr 2017
Beiträge
15
Punkte für Reaktionen
0
Punkte
1
Nein, leider kein Backup. Änderungen an der Firewall wurde keine vorgenommen.
An den Einstellungen habe ich bewusst nichts verändert, es könnte aber sein, dass ich mit dem Starten des bei Synology neu ausgerollten "Container Managers" mir den Container zerschossen habe und das Problem erst zu einem späteren Zeitpunkt bemerkt habe.
Der "exited" container im screenshot ist in meinem laienhaften Wissen der container für paperless-ngx, den ich entsprechend der gefundenen Anleitung zur Reparatur des Containers (siehe link in meiner Mail) dupliziert habe und als "paperlessNGX-20230621" versucht habe wieder einzubinden - ohne Erfolg.
Danke für deine Hilfe und Nachfragen.
 

Monacum

Benutzer
Sehr erfahren
Maintainer
Mitglied seit
03. Jan 2022
Beiträge
2.211
Punkte für Reaktionen
1.034
Punkte
224
Ist er ziemlich sicher nicht, weil der Container ganz unten der ist, hinter dem die Image-Datei vermerkt ist mit latest-Tag. Das ist der, der wenn das Webinterface beinhalten müsste über IP und Port.

Wenn Paperless für dich so wichtig ist, ist ein Backup bitte bitte bitte bitte bitte bitte Pflicht!
 

Monacum

Benutzer
Sehr erfahren
Maintainer
Mitglied seit
03. Jan 2022
Beiträge
2.211
Punkte für Reaktionen
1.034
Punkte
224
In meiner Signatur findest du sonst eine Anleitung, Paperless ohne Portainer zum laufen zu bekommen. Wenn alle Stricke reißen, versuche es einmal damit.
 

aliofredi

Benutzer
Mitglied seit
09. Apr 2017
Beiträge
15
Punkte für Reaktionen
0
Punkte
1
Danke für die rasche Antwort, ich werde im schlimmsten Falle neu installieren müssen, aber ggf. findet ja noch jemand eine Lösung zu meinem Problem mit dem REDIS Ordner.
Fragen
a) kann ich paperless ngx einfach neu installieren ohne dass damit die Dateien neu importiert werden müssen?
b) wie / mit welcher Software mache ich eine Backup der Docker Container? Kannst du mir etwas empfehlen ? Hyper-Backup vielleicht? oder Acronis True Image, das ich auf dem PC benutze?
 

Monacum

Benutzer
Sehr erfahren
Maintainer
Mitglied seit
03. Jan 2022
Beiträge
2.211
Punkte für Reaktionen
1.034
Punkte
224
Es reicht im Zweifelsfalle sogar, die gemappten Ordner alle Handys auf eine Festplatte zu kopieren, dazu brauchst du dann noch einen Dump der Datenbank. Ich mache das ganze tatsächlich in mindestens drei Versionen mit Hyper Backup auf unterschiedliche Speicherziele.

Danach kannst du den ganzen Spaß dann wieder importieren und hast auch alle Daten wieder vorliegen.

Auf der anderen Seite solltest du aber erst einmal versuchen, das Problem mit dem Broker in den Griff zu bekommen. Hast du einfach mal die Disk Station neu gestartet und geschaut, ob das Problem dann immer noch auftritt?
 

aliofredi

Benutzer
Mitglied seit
09. Apr 2017
Beiträge
15
Punkte für Reaktionen
0
Punkte
1
Es reicht im Zweifelsfalle sogar, die gemappten Ordner alle Handys auf eine Festplatte zu kopieren, dazu brauchst du dann noch einen Dump der Datenbank. Ich mache das ganze tatsächlich in mindestens drei Versionen mit Hyper Backup auf unterschiedliche Speicherziele.

Danach kannst du den ganzen Spaß dann wieder importieren und hast auch alle Daten wieder vorliegen.

Auf der anderen Seite solltest du aber erst einmal versuchen, das Problem mit dem Broker in den Griff zu bekommen. Hast du einfach mal die Disk Station neu gestartet und geschaut, ob das Problem dann immer noch auftritt?
Danke. das heisst - ich bin ja wie geschrieben Laie - alle gemappten Ordner wegspeichern und später nach der Neuinstallation wieder an die alte Stelle kopieren. Was bitte ist ein Dump der Datenbank? Was muss ich mit welchen sonstigen Dateien / Containern machen? Ich habe die folgenden Ordner um Unterverzeichnigs von Paperless NGX (siehe screenshot).
Paperless Ordner Screenshot 2023-06-23 172957.jpg
Paperless Ordner Screenshot 2023-06-23 172957.jpg
Nochmals Danke!
 

plang.pl

Benutzer
Contributor
Sehr erfahren
Mitglied seit
28. Okt 2020
Beiträge
15.028
Punkte für Reaktionen
5.401
Punkte
564

Monacum

Benutzer
Sehr erfahren
Maintainer
Mitglied seit
03. Jan 2022
Beiträge
2.211
Punkte für Reaktionen
1.034
Punkte
224
Oder natürlich auch jeder anderen Datenbank, da du ja PostgreSQL verwendest. Hier ein Skript zur Sicherung der Datenbank.
 
  • Like
Reaktionen: plang.pl

plang.pl

Benutzer
Contributor
Sehr erfahren
Mitglied seit
28. Okt 2020
Beiträge
15.028
Punkte für Reaktionen
5.401
Punkte
564
Achja hatte ich gar nicht mehr auf dem Schirm, dass die meisten hier gar nicht mariadb nutzen
 

Monacum

Benutzer
Sehr erfahren
Maintainer
Mitglied seit
03. Jan 2022
Beiträge
2.211
Punkte für Reaktionen
1.034
Punkte
224
Viele, die der Einfachheit halber Marius Anleitung oder auch die von Stefan Lachner (Digitalisierung mit Kopf) verwenden, nutzen vermutlich PostgreSQL, weil das auch in der Anleitung der voreingestellte Datenbank-Typ ist.
 

ebusynsyn

Benutzer
Sehr erfahren
Mitglied seit
01. Jun 2015
Beiträge
468
Punkte für Reaktionen
273
Punkte
119
....
b) wie / mit welcher Software mache ich eine Backup der Docker Container? Kannst du mir etwas empfehlen ? Hyper-Backup vielleicht? oder Acronis True Image, das ich auf dem PC benutze?
Ich mache natürlich mehrere Backups unter anderem mit Hyper Backup, C2 und ActiveBackup4Business.

Was aber auch noch eine gute Sache ist, ist die Möglichkeit, die Daten mit Drive zu synchronisieren. Damit ist ist einerseits sichergestellt, dass die Daten mindestens auf diesem Weg noch verfügbar sind (Drive wird natürlich auch gesichert) und andererseits ist es möglich via Volltextsuche auch über die Drive-App - zum Beispiel von unterwegs - ein Dokument aufzurufen.

Eine gute Anleitung für diese Synchronisierung gibt es hier: https://www.digitalisierung-mit-kop...erless-ngx-mit-synology-drive-synchronisieren

Das ist zwar kostenpflichtig, aber meine Daten sind mir schon so wichtig, dass ich - als Laie - für deren Sicherheit auch mal ein paar Euros ausgebe.
 


 

Kaffeautomat

Wenn du das Forum hilfreich findest oder uns unterstützen möchtest, dann gib uns doch einfach einen Kaffee aus.

Als Dankeschön schalten wir deinen Account werbefrei.

:coffee:

Hier gehts zum Kaffeeautomat